@spaces.GPU
def upscale_image(image, model_selection):
    original = load_image(image)
    upscaler = UpscaleWithModel.from_pretrained(MODELS[model_selection]).to("cuda")
    image = upscaler(original, tiling=True, tile_width=1024, tile_height=1024)
    return original, image

def clear_result():
    return gr.update(value=None)

with gr.Blocks(css=custom_css) as demo:
    gr.HTML(title)
    with gr.Row():
        with gr.Column(scale=1, min_width=200):
            input_image = gr.Image(type="pil", label="Input Image", elem_classes="gradio-image")
            model_selection = gr.Dropdown(
                choices=list(MODELS.keys()),
                value="4xNomosWebPhoto_RealPLKSR",
                label="Model (alphabetically sorted)",
                elem_id="model-dropdown"
            )
            run_button = gr.Button("Upscale", elem_classes="gradio-button")
        with gr.Column(scale=1, min_width=200):
            result = ImageSlider(
                interactive=False,
                label="Generated Image",
                elem_classes="gradio-image"
            )

    run_button.click(
        fn=clear_result,
        inputs=None,
        outputs=result,
    ).then(
        fn=upscale_image,
        inputs=[input_image, model_selection],
        outputs=result,
    )

if __name__ == "__main__":
    demo.launch(share=True)
